Access to health care

Day 3 - Polygons

When it comes to accessing health services in much of the world **location** is everything. This map shows the locations in Mozambique which are accessible within 60 minutes of a health facility (a general proxy for health access). Using this you begin to see the areas where health access coverage is high and more importantly identify the areas where many communities are missed. To create this map we partnered with Mapbox and used their [Isochrone API](https://docs.mapbox.com/playground/isochrone/) that automatically takes in to account road, topology and natural barriers (eg. rivers) from sources like OpenStreetMap. Population data on the map comes from [GRID3](https://grid3.org/) which uses high resolution satellite imagery, census data and machine learning to produce high resolution gridded population maps.
